Inos declares state of emergency for Rota

Gov. Eloy S. Inos has declared a state of major disaster and significant emergency on the island of Rota. According to the declaration, Rota suffered “significant damage to public and private property, the full extent of which is presently unknown.” The declaration also stated...

Igisomar bill wants new mileage program for medical referrals

Sen. Sixto Igisomar (R-Saipan) has introduced a bill to establish a CNMI medical referral mileage program to defray the airfare costs for patients. As the CNMI healthcare facilities continue to provide inadequate medical care to address the increasing medical needs of the...
